Udechee Huts in Naddi offers a serene and beautiful location with breathtaking views of the Dhauladhar range. The property is well-maintained with spacious and cozy rooms. The staff is courteous, hospitable, and always ready to help. The food is delicious and homely. The property is easily accessible and offers a perfect location for a calm and peaceful stay. The personalized cottages provide an unobstructed view of the mountains and valley. The property is ideal for couples and families looking for a relaxing holiday.